A Senior Client Manager plays a crucial role in maintaining strong relationships with key clients and maximizing their satisfaction with the company's products or services. They are responsible for understanding the clients' needs, identifying opportunities for growth, and developing strategies to cultivate the client's loyalty and trust. The Senior Client Manager serves as the main point of contact for the client, managing all communication, inquiries, and concerns. They collaborate with various departments within the organization, including sales, marketing, and customer support, to ensure a seamless experience for the client. This role requires excellent interpersonal and communication skills, as the Senior Client Manager must effectively communicate with clients, understand their requirements, and provide timely solutions. They are responsible for identifying upselling or cross-selling opportunities and working with the sales team to generate additional revenue from existing clients. The Senior Client Manager also analyzes client data and feedback to assess satisfaction levels and identify areas of improvement. They proactively address any issues or complaints to ensure client retention and long-term business success. A successful Senior Client Manager possesses strong business acumen, negotiation skills, and the ability to build and maintain long-lasting client relationships. They are result-oriented, self-motivated, and possess a deep understanding of the industry and market trends. Overall, the Senior Client Manager plays a vital role in driving client satisfaction, revenue growth, and overall success of the organization.
